Tata Consultancy Services (TCS) will acquire Coastal Cloud, a leading US Salesforce consulting firm, for $700 million in an all-cash deal. This acquisition will strengthen TCS’s Salesforce advisory and consulting capabilities, positioning it among the top 5 firms globally. Coastal Cloud has a team of nearly 400 professionals and generated $132 million in revenue in fiscal year 2024, and $141 million for the Last Twelve Months (LTM) till September 2025.
Strategic Acquisition
Tata Consultancy Services (TCS) has signed an agreement to acquire 100% stake in Coastal Cloud, a leading Salesforce Summit partner. The acquisition is valued at $700 million, paid in all cash. This acquisition will bolster TCS’s capabilities in the Salesforce consulting domain and strengthen its strategic position in AI-first, agent-driven transformation.
About Coastal Cloud
Coastal Cloud, founded in 2012, is a Salesforce consulting firm specializing in enterprise-scale transformations. It offers AI-led advisory and business consulting capabilities, helping customers with Sales, Service, Marketing, Revenue, CPQ, Commerce, and Salesforce Data Cloud solutions. As a Salesforce Summit Partner, Coastal Cloud focuses on building strong customer relationships and has nominations on the Salesforce Partner Advisory Board.
Financial Highlights
Coastal Cloud’s consolidated turnover was $132 million for the fiscal year ending December 2024 and $141 million for the Last Twelve Months (LTM) ending September 2025. The company has nearly 400 Salesforce skilled professionals.
Strategic Rationale
The acquisition will give TCS access to Coastal Cloud’s customer base, enabling it to rapidly accelerate its growth. TCS’s unique capability in building and providing scale will further support this accelerated growth. The deal is expected to close by January 31, 2026.
Broader Impact
With the acquisitions of ListEngage and Coastal Cloud, TCS aims to be among the top 5 Salesforce advisory and consulting firms globally. TCS plans to leverage Coastal Cloud’s expertise to enhance its AI and data offerings and further strengthen its position in the Salesforce ecosystem.
